Rice/Couscous/Orzo Camargue Red Rice (France) Image 1 of Camargue Red Rice (France) $12.95 Quantity: Add To Cart
Rice/Couscous/Orzo Camargue Red Rice (France) Image 1 of Camargue Red Rice (France) $12.95 Quantity: Add To Cart